Output 9398c2f57938ed76b7b1b3cdb04001c8debbb75fffdab0266a9795dbf0e27417:0

value
586895634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f110729867e02172ba52003bf82ab981a4c5894 OP_EQUAL
address
37SUtkfdfDFrUoMwUgRoE4KxBSe3razjdK
transaction
9398c2f57938ed76b7b1b3cdb04001c8debbb75fffdab0266a9795dbf0e27417
confirmations
269210
spent
true